历年数据结构考题
本试卷为历年数据结构考题,题目包括:判断题。
本卷包括如下题型:
数据结构考题
一、判断题 (共40题,每题2.5分,共计100分)
( T )
1、在完全二叉树中,若某结点无左孩子,则它必是叶结点。(√ )
( F )
2、对任何数据结构,链式存储结构一定优于顺序存储结构。
( T )
3、线性表采用链式存储时,结点之间的存储空间可以是不连续的。
( F )
4、用链地址法处理冲突的散列表不会产生“堆积”现象。
( F )
5、通常使用队列来处理函数或过程的调用。
( F )
6、线性表的长度是线性表所占用的存储空间的大小。
( F )
7、在顺序表中取出第i个元素所花费的时间与i成正比。
( T )
8、有n个数顺序(依次)进栈,出栈序列有Cn种,Cn=[1/(n+1)]*(2n)!/[(n!)*(n!)]。
( T )
9、任何一个递归过程都可以转换成非递归过程。
( F )
10、在对不带头结点的链队列作出队操作时,不会改变头指针的值。
( F )
11、二叉树中每个结点的度不能超过2,所以二叉树是一种特殊的树
( F )
12、链表的每个结点中都恰好包含一个指针。
( F )
13、链表的删除算法很简单,因为当删除链中某个结点后,计算机会自动地将后续的各个单元向前移动。
( T )
14、数据结构概念包括数据之间的逻辑结构,数据在计算机中的存储方式和数据的运算三个方面。
( T )
15、非空广义表,有表头和表尾。
( T )
16、除s本身之外,s的其它子串称为s的真子串
( T )
17、包含直接还是间接递归调用的函数都称为递归函数
( F )
18、在树的关系中,任一个结点都有一个唯一的前驱。
( T )
19、图的深度优先搜索序列和广度优先搜索序列不是惟一的。
( F )
20、存储图的邻接矩阵中,邻接矩阵的大小不但与图的顶点个数有关,而且与图的边数也有关。
( T )
21、直接插入排序是稳定排序
( T )
22、只有二叉树才可以进行中根(中序)遍历。
( F )
23、只有二叉树,才可以进行先根(先序)遍历。
( F )
24、如果采用数组表示一个图,则用一维数组表示图的边。
( F )
25、一个有n个顶点的图的一个子图有n条边,那么这个子图就是一个生成树。
( T )
26、平均查找长度ASL(Average Search Length):为确定记录在表中的位置,需和给定值进行比较的关键字的个数的期望值叫查找算法的平均查找长度。
( F )
27、稳定排序相对于不稳定排序,算法复杂度要多一个数量级。
( T )
28、简单排序的时间复杂度为O(n^2)
( F )
29、先进排序的时间复杂度为O(n^2/logn)
( T )
30、选择排序是一种不稳定的排序方法。 (2.0分)
( F )
31、栈和队列是一种非线性数据结构。(1分)正确错误
( T )
32、栈和链表是两种不同的数据结构。(1分)正确错误
( F )
33、线性表在物理存储空间中也一定是连续的。(1分)正确错误
( T )
34、树存储时采用双亲表示法时,求某个结点的孩子时需要遍历整个结构,是否正确正确 错误
( F )
35、最小代价生成树是唯一的。
( T )
36、数据结构内容 主要包括三大结构(线性结构、树型结构和图型结构) 和两大算法(查找和排序)
( F )
37、顺序存储是将数据元素存放在任意的存储单元中,用指针来反应逻辑结构。而链式存储是将数据元素存放在地址连续的存储单元中,用存储单元的地址连续反应逻辑结构。
( T )
38、栈和队列的存储方式既可是顺序,也可是链式。
( T )
39、数据在计算机内的表示称为数据的存储结构。
( F )
40、线性表采用链表存储时,结点和结点内部的存储空间可以是不连续的。
相关标签:
- 数据结构